首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
月生_
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
6
文章 6
沸点 0
赞
6
返回
|
搜索文章
月生_
23天前
关注
Chartdb 解析数据库 DDL:从 SQL 脚本到可视化数据模型的实现之道
序言 调研一个需求,客户想实现的是可以根据不同数据的DDL语句提取出相关信息,比如表名称、表注释、字段名称、字段类型、是否主键、字段注释等,要求支持的数据库有 MySQL、...
0
评论
分享
月生_
1月前
关注
Docker 搭建 SVN 服务器
序言 SVN 官网: Apache Subversion Binary Packages SVN 客户端: 下载 · TortoiseSVN - TortoiseSVN 软...
0
评论
分享
月生_
3月前
关注
SpringBoot + Beetl 实现动态数据库DDL
序言 最近公司里有一个新的需求,需要导出数据库元数据表中存储的表的 DDL 语句,而在元数据表中数据源的类型庞大,少则十几种多则达到几十种,各种数据库类型都有,比如常见就有...
1
评论
分享
月生_
3月前
关注
SpringBoot异步导出文件
序言 在工作当中经常会碰到文件下载的功能,当文件较大时,如果使用原来的下载方式会导致下载进度慢,甚至有可能存在请求超时的情况,所以封装异步下载文件的功能是非常有必要的。我私...
1
2
分享
月生_
3月前
关注
Spring 源码解读:从启动流程看 IoC 容器的核心实现
序言 Spring 是 Java 生态中最流行的轻量级框架之一,其核心是 IoC(控制反转)容器 和 AOP(面向切面编程)。理解 Spring 的源码不仅有助于我们更好地...
0
评论
分享
月生_
7月前
关注
Spring AI + Super-SQL 实现NL2SQL
序言 最近公司项目当中需要整合SpringAI来实现NL2SQL弟弟功能,刚好 Gitee 上刚开源一个框架实现了这个功能,由于框架刚刚开源我在尝试的过程中碰到过很多问题,...
1
评论
分享
月生_
8月前
关注
SpringBoot + nmap4j 获取端口信息
序言 今天在工作的时候,领导突然安排和我说一个需求,就是根据一个 ip 和 端口去获取对应服务上对应端口的信息,当时主要是为了确定数据库的版本和型号,比如 MySQL、Or...
26
评论
分享
月生_
9月前
关注
Vue + SpringBoot + zip4j实现文件的压缩下载
序言 最近在项目当中遇到一个需要解压文件为zip,通过前端进行下载,这和常规的文件下载不同,在 zip 文件还会存在目录,目录中再存放文件,当时找了很多资料都不尽人意,所以...
4
1
分享
月生_
9月前
关注
虚拟机类加载机制
序言 代码编译的结果从本地机器码转变为字节码,是存储格式发展的一小步,却是编程语言发展的一大步。 类加载的时机 一个类型从被加载到虚拟机开始,到卸载出内存为止,它的整个生命...
1
评论
分享
月生_
9月前
关注
线程池是如何执行任务的?
序言 线程池在日常工作当中用的非常多,其中包含七个核心参数,它包含了一组预先创建的线程,可以用于执行多个异步任务。线程池中的线程可以被重复利用,避免了为每个任务都创建和销毁...
0
评论
分享
月生_
10月前
关注
类文件结构
序言 在 Java 中,我们所编写的代码都会被编译为 class 文件,然后再通过虚拟机编译为本地机器码,供操作系统执行。那 Java 当中的 Class 文件的结构有哪些...
0
评论
分享
月生_
10月前
关注
垃圾收集器
序言 本文将会介绍市场上常用的垃圾收集器,掌握这些垃圾收集器各自的特点和执行原理,对于需求不同的系统选择合适的垃圾收集器至关重要。 经典垃圾收集器 垃圾收集器是真正回收垃圾...
0
评论
分享
月生_
10月前
关注
垃圾收集算法
序言 本篇文章会介绍 JVM 虚拟机中三种常用的垃圾收集算法,这是理解垃圾收集器的前提条件,不同的垃圾收集器所选择的实现算法不同。 垃圾收集算法 从如何判定对象消亡的角度出...
0
评论
分享
月生_
赞了这篇文章
JavaGuide
DEV @公众号&Github:JavaGuide
·
2年前
关注
从 5s 到 0.5s!CompletableFuture 异步任务优化技巧,确实优雅!
一个接口可能需要调用 N 个其他服务的接口,这在项目开发中还是挺常见的。举个例子:用户请求获取订单信息,可能需要调用用户信息、商品详情、物流信息、商品推荐等接口,最后再汇总...
168
14
分享
月生_
10月前
关注
深入理解JVM虚拟机--内存回收
序言 Java 堆和方法区这两个区域有着显著的不确定性:一个接口的多个实现类需要的内存可能会不一样,一个方法执行的不同条件分支所需要的内存也可能不一样,只有处于运行期,才知...
0
评论
分享
月生_
10月前
关注
Redis基本数据类型--字典
序言 字典,又称为符号表,是一种用于保存键值对的抽象数据结构。在字典中,一个键可以和一个值进行关联,这些关联的键和值就称为键值对。字典经常作为一个数据结构内置在很多编程语言...
0
评论
分享
月生_
10月前
关注
Redis基本数据类型--链表
序言 链表在许多的编程语言中都会设计到,Redis中也常常使用到这种数据结构,其提供了高效的节点重排能力,以及顺序性的节点访问方式。本篇文章主要探讨链表在Redis中的实现...
0
评论
分享
月生_
10月前
关注
Redis基本数据类型--简单动态字符串
序言 我们经常使用Redis基本数据类型中的String,那Redis是在底层是如何存储String类型的数据的呢,以及修改字符串时,字符串所占用内存是变化的呢,本文将围绕...
0
评论
分享
月生_
10月前
关注
深入理解JVM虚拟机---对象探秘
序言 本文将介绍在 HotSpot 虚拟机在 Java 堆中对象的分配、布局和访问的全过程,这里的对象指定是 Java 中的普通对象,不包括数组和 Class 对象 1. ...
0
评论
分享
月生_
10月前
关注
深入理解JVM虚拟机---内存区域
序言 Java与C++之间有一堵由内存动态分配和垃圾收集技术所围成的高墙,墙外面的人想进出,墙里面的人想出来。对于Java程序员来说,在虚拟机的自动内存管理的机制下,不再需...
0
评论
分享
下一页
个人成就
文章被点赞
69
文章被阅读
11,226
掘力值
821
关注了
0
关注者
18
收藏集
0
关注标签
2
加入于
2024-10-28